He married FLORA ELLEN "ELLIE/ELLEN/ELLA" HALL April-27-1901 in Kickapoo, Vernon Co., Wisconsin at home of brides parents. She was the daughter of JOHN HALL and ELIZABETH Guist Hall. She was born June-29-1880 in Readstown, Vernon Co., Wisconsin, and died August-22-1948 in Vernon Co., Wisconsin.
Children of Lewis and Flora were:
1. "MARIE" BERTHA MARIE LARSON, b. August-16-1902, Kickapoo Township, Vernon Co., Wisconsin; d. November-24-1998, Viroqua, Wisconsin.
2. "RAY" HENRY FRANKLIN LARSON, b. December-15-1903, Kickapoo Township, Vernon Co., Wisconsin; d. September-30-1989, Menominee Falls, Wisconsin; m. NORMA JUNEK, November-07-1936, Milwaukee, Milwaukee Co., Wisconsin; b. October-25-1909, Milwaukee, Milwaukee Co., Wisconsin10; d. August-01-2003.
3. LAWRENCE ELVIN LARSON, b. June-30-1905, Kickapoo township, Vernon County, Wisconsin; d. November-01-1985, Milwaukee, Milwaukee Co., Wisconsin.
4. ELMA ELNORA LARSON, b. April-12-1907, Kickapoo Township, Vernon Co., Wisconsin; d. July-26-1988, Phoenix, Arizona13; m. "MICKIE" AINSWORTH VICTOR JOHNSTON, June-08-1945, Milwaukee, Milwaukee Co., Wisconsin14; b. May-30-1912, Sovereign, Saskatchewan, Canada; d. December-22-1993, Phoenix, Arizona16.
5. GILBERT BERNARD LARSON, b. May-28-1909, Readstown, Vernon Co., Wisconsin; d. October-19-1996, Alburquerque, New Mexico.
6. ELDEN VICTOR LARSON, b. June-11-1912, Readstown, Vernon Co., Wisconsin; d. April-16-1990, Oshkosh, Winnebago Co., Wisconsin.
7. MELVIN JONATHON LARSON, b. July-16-1920, Viroqua, Vernon Co.,Wisconsin; d. November-13-1988, Winter Park, Orange Co., Florida.
More About LEWIS H. LARSON:
Burial: 1969, Vernon County, Wisconsin
Farmed: Tried farming father's homestead. Lewis was a "horse whisperer"
Occupation 1: 1930, Salesman of paints and oils
Residence: 1930, 107 East South Street, Viroqua, WI
He also was a constable for a short time.
Burial: Readstown Cemetery, Readstown, Vernon Co., Wi
